the roots of 3x2-kx+12=0 are equal then find k

p(x) = 3x² - kx + 12 
a = 3 , b = -k , c = 12



as the roots are equal , 
b² - 4ac = 0

(-k)² - 4 x 3 x 12 = 0

k² - 144 = 0

k² = 144

k = √144

k = 12

Value of k = 12
